Event: 'Lykke Li On Tour, Toronto, ON' Print
  Music
Date: Tuesday, November 15, 2011 At 09:00 AM
Duration: 1 Hour

On November 15th Lykke Li will be performing at Sound Academy with First Aid Kit in Toronto, ON!


(Roger Deckker)

After a sold out headlining North American tour this past May, Sweden’s Lykke Li will be returning to the States for four special shows this August, in addition to announcing the dates for her upcoming fall tour.

Lykke Li will be playing at Central Park’s SummerStage in New York on August 1st, followed by a stop at theGreek Theatre in Los Angeles on August 3rd, the House of Blues in Chicago on August 5th, and her only U.S. festival appearance at this year’s Lollapalooza on August 6th. She will be performing songs off of her critically-acclaimed sophomore release, Wounded Rhymes, which was released earlier this year and is already being called one of 2011’s best albums.

If you can’t catch Lykke Li live this time around, be sure to tune in to The Tonight Show with Jay Leno onAugust 4th where she will be performing the organ-driven “Youth Knows No Pain.This hazy, 60’s-inspired tune is filled with pounding voodoo drums, girl-gang vocals and features Lykke Li’s voice sounding bigger and bolder than ever before.

The 11-date fall tour will be one of Lykke Li’s biggest North American tours to date, allowing fans that missed out on her live this past spring to finally experience her incredible presence in the flesh.  As she has proven many times over, her live show is absolutely not to be missed.
